A much-upvoted post this weekend was about Tomacco, the fictional tomato/tobacco combination from The Simpsons. Apparently, someone in Oregon was actually able to make a tomacco plant, which survived for 18 months and even produced fruit. However, the tomaccos were never tasted because it was suspected they had lethal amounts of nicotine.It may be a repost, but this this Mondo poster for Drive is pretty sweet.A Redditor recently posted 81 Behind the Scenes photos from The Dark Knight Trilogy.
